Blue skies, cold temperatures - MLK weekend promises excellent skiing and tubing at Canaan Valley Resort State Park

            DAVIS, W.Va. – A chilly 17 degrees greets the beginning of Martin Luther King Weekend at Canaan Valley Resort. Snowmaking has resumed on the slopes and tube area. 

            “It’s nature’s invitation to travel to Tucker county this holiday weekend,” said Lenore Testerman of Canaan Valley Resort. “With colder temperatures and increased snow making, it should be an awesome ski and tubing weekend.”

            Canaan Valley has 42 slopes with 13 currently open. That number will increase as winter temperatures continue to hold snow. The new tube park features eight lanes that are 1,200 feet in length. Tube sessions begin at 9 a.m. and last two hours. There are extended hours on weekends and holidays at the tube park and on the slopes.
